Silanylidene and Germanylidene Anions: Valence‐Isoelectronic Species to the Well‐Studied Phosphinidene
Authors:Dr Mujahuddin M Siddiqui  Dr Soumen Sinhababu  Sayan Dutta  Dr Subrata Kundu  Paul Niklas Ruth  Annika Münch  Dr Regine Herbst‐Irmer  Prof Dietmar Stalke  Dr Debasis Koley  Prof Herbert W Roesky
Institution:1. Institut für Anorganische Chemie, Universit?t G?ttingen, G?ttingen, Germany;2. Department of Chemical Sciences, IISER Kolkata, Mohanpur, India
Abstract:The reduction of TipMCl3 (Tip=2,4,6‐triisopropylphenyl) (M=Si, Ge) with KC8 in the presence of cyclic alkyl(amino) carbene (cAAC) afforded the acyclic silanylidene and germanylidene anions in the form of potassium salt K(cAAC)MTip]2 (M=Si ( 1 ); Ge ( 2 )). The silanylidene and germanylidene anions are valence‐isoelectronic to the well‐studied phosphinidene and are a new class of acyclic anions of Group 14. Compounds 1 and 2 were isolated and well characterized by NMR and single‐crystal X‐ray structure analysis. Furthermore, the structure and bonding of compounds 1 and 2 was investigated by computational methods.
